Your private timeline
Every photo, drawing, question answer and check-in lands in one shared timeline. It has two members and no way to add a third. There is no public profile, no follower count, no discovery surface and no algorithm choosing what either of you sees.
This matters more than it sounds. Nearly everything else people use to share their life is a broadcast medium with an audience, and the presence of an audience changes what gets posted. A feed of two produces a completely different record, because nothing in it was ever performed.

Frequently asked questions
Who can see my timeline?
You and your partner, and nobody else. There is no public profile, no sharing outward and no way to add a third person. Everything in HeartTap is one to one by construction.
Is the timeline encrypted?
Data is encrypted in transit, and access to production systems is restricted. It is not end to end encrypted, and we would rather say so plainly than imply otherwise: syncing images between two phones and rendering them into a widget requires our infrastructure to be able to process them. No mainstream app in this category is end to end encrypted.
What happens to the timeline if we unlink?
Unlinking removes the connection between the two accounts. Your own entries stay with your account. Content your partner kept on their side stays with theirs, in the same way a sent message remains in someone’s inbox.
How long is content kept?
Timeline content is kept until you delete it or delete your account. Media attached to a status update is removed automatically after 48 hours as part of routine cleanup, which is covered in the privacy policy.
